Nonlinear effects of an external intensity modulator on the performance of an optical up-conversion system for millimeter-wave over fiber applications

The nonlinear effects of an electro-optic intensity modulator in an optical up-conversion system for millimeter-wave (mm-wave) over fiber applications are investigated in this paper. In the analysis, general nonlinearities caused by the Mach-Zehnder modulator used for optical up-conversion are analyzed and discussed. Electrical fields of the up-converted optical signal are expressed in power series form, which are widely used in electronics in expressing memoryless nonlinearity. Harmonic distortion and inter-modulation distortion generated in an optical up-conversion, a scheme recently proposed for mm-wave over fiber applications, are analyzed in detail. One-tone and two-tone measurements are performed to validate the analyses based on our newly proposed optical up-conversion configuration.
